For the 2025 school year, there are 2 public middle schools serving 1,831 students in Jefferson, GA. The top ranked public middle schools in Jefferson, GA are Jefferson Middle School and West Jackson Middle School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Jefferson, GA public middle schools have an average math proficiency score of 56% (versus the Georgia public middle school average of 35%), and reading proficiency score of 52% (versus the 39% statewide average). Middle schools in Jefferson have an average ranking of 10/10, which is in the top 10% of Georgia public middle schools.
Minority enrollment is 30%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Georgia public middle school average of 66% (majority Black).
